images

Released on: 2005-09-25

The Tribe

An unorthodox, unauthorized history of the Jewish people and the Barbie doll.

Documentary

Production Companies:

Production Countries:

Astro

Videos

Date: 2008-01-29T20:58:58.000Z

The Tribe Trailer #2

Astro

Similar Movies

Astro

Reccommendations